I have three cats and a bad back so I needed a vacuum that could suck up cat hair and spilled food well and wasn't as heavy as I could not carry it up and down stairs. This shark is lightweight so I can easily carry it up and down stairs. And it takes everything! My carpets are back to their cream color, I almost forgot what color they were. Suitable for both thick pile and flat carpets. I don't use it on vinyl floors as it has a hammer that can damage hardwood or vinyl floors. (My old vacuum left scratches on the office floor!) It's not as small as my electric broom, but it's small enough to easily fit in a closet. For a small vacuum it's also pretty tough, I can wash the carpets in the whole house (800 square feet) before I have to empty the dust box. Emptying is easy, it has a 'door' at the bottom of the chamber so you can hold it over the bin and just toss dirt in. It doesn't completely get rid of dust that blows up in the air, but it's not as bad as my old vacuum where emptying the chamber was a two-step process. I really like this vacuum cleaner!
